Dorset Property Auctions UK: Find Your Dream Home at Auction

Navigating the property market in Dorset can present unique challenges and opportunities, and for many buyers and sellers, property auctions in Dorset UK offer a dynamic alternative to traditional sales. This method of transaction can often expedite the process, creating a sense of urgency and competition that typically results in a definitive market price on the day. For vendors, it provides a transparent platform to showcase a property’s potential to a packed room of interested parties, while buyers can access properties that may not be available on the open market.

Understanding the Mechanics of Property Auctions

At the heart of the process is a reserve price, set by the vendor, which acts as the minimum acceptable figure. Properties in Dorset, ranging from charming coastal cottages to period homes in historic towns, are assessed thoroughly before this figure is determined. The auctioneer, acting as an agent for the seller, will begin the bidding at a figure they believe will stimulate interest and encourage a upward battle towards the reserve. It is crucial to understand that once the gavel falls, the transaction is legally binding, meaning both the buyer and seller are committed to the sale immediately, significantly reducing the risk of gazumping or chain fall-throughs common in private treaty sales.

The Advantages of Auctioning Property

One of the most significant benefits of selling via property auctions in Dorset UK is the speed of the process. From the date of auction to completion, the timeline is often measured in weeks rather than the months typical of standard sales. This efficiency is highly attractive for vendors who need to relocate quickly or resolve financial matters promptly. Furthermore, the marketing reach is extensive; auction houses promote properties to a curated database of registered buyers, investors, and auctioneers actively seeking opportunities in specific regions like the Jurassic Coast or the rural villages of West Dorset.

The auction format removes much of the ambiguity associated with buying a home. Bidders know exactly what the property is worth on that specific day, and the rules are clear. This transparency appeals to investors looking for a no-nonsense approach to acquiring buy-to-let properties or developers seeking land for new builds. The competition inherent in the room often drives the final price above the initial valuation, a scenario that benefits the seller significantly and provides the buyer with the satisfaction of having secured a property in a fair and open battle.

Preparing Your Property for the Auction Ring

Success in this arena requires meticulous preparation. To attract serious buyers, the property must be presented in the best possible light, often requiring a degree of refurbishment or thorough cleaning. Vendors must also ensure all legal documentation, known as the pack, is in order. This includes proof of title, local authority searches, and fixtures and fittings details. Without this groundwork, a property cannot be entered into the sale agreement, regardless of its architectural merits or scenic views of the Dorset countryside.

The Role of the Auction House

Choosing the right auction house is a critical decision. Experienced firms specializing in the Dorset market will have an intimate knowledge of local trends, whether it is the demand for period properties in Dorchester or the potential of coastal developments near Weymouth. They will advise on the reserve price, guide the vendor through the legal complexities, and manage the marketing campaign. The auctioneer's skill in the room is also vital; they must read the crowd and encourage competitive bidding to extract the highest possible price for the vendor.

Navigating the Buyer's Perspective

For buyers, participating in property auctions in Dorset UK requires a different mindset to traditional viewing. Due diligence is paramount and must be conducted before the auction day. This involves arranging surveys, checking the legal title, and understanding the condition of the property. Finance is also a key factor; buyers must ensure they have proof of funds or a mortgage agreement in principle that is formally accepted. The auction process moves quickly, and there is usually a very short exchange period, often only 28 days, which demands efficiency and readiness from the winning bidder.

Once the hammer falls, the buyer is required to pay a deposit, usually 10% of the purchase price, immediately. The remaining balance is typically settled within a tightly defined timeframe, making speed essential. Contracts are exchanged on the fall of the hammer, removing the usual subject to contract contingencies. While the fees involved, including the buyer's premium and legal costs, are factors to consider, the certainty of sale and the potential to secure a property at a fair market price often outweigh these expenses for those looking to act decisively in the Dorset property market.
